Does anyone suffer from Bradycardia AFib? What are the symptoms? I had a bout of Afib 12 years ago, where my heart rate was 130+. I have a 38 year history of PVCs/PACs and currently take 25 mg of metoprolol. My resting heart rate is normally 45-47. Recently, I have had short periods where my heart drops to 32 bpm. I am not dizzy, don’t get short of breath, no chest pains, just a weird sensation in my chest that my heart is flopping. I wore a halter monitor for two weeks, but the results aren’t back to my cardiologist yet. Any thoughts?
